Posh's style advice book gets a raunchy makeover
Related Articles
16 August 2007
On her move to America Victoria Beckham criticised her new LA neighbours' 'tatty' dress sense and bemoned their love of Ugg boots and tracksuit bottoms.
So in a mission to smarten up her Hollywood chums the soon-to-be reunited Spice Girl is releasing a U.S. version of her style guide - although from the book cover you'd think she was promoting a raunchier look for her American friends.
Crouched on the floor with smokey eyes, quivering pout, bare legs and 5-inch heels, the latest edition of 'That Extra Half Inch' shows Posh in a sexier pose than the more demure British version.

Strike a pose: Victoria Beckham's American edition of her style guide 'That Extra Half An Inch'
In contast the British edition, published in October last year, has a more carefree-looking feel as pink ballgown-wearing Victoria Beckham kicks her slim leg in the air and shock horror, actually smiles cheekily to the camera.

In contrast the British version is far more girly and fun than the new raunchy book cover
The 33-year-old who recently moved to LA with her family, after husband David joined the football team LA Galaxy, was the butt of jokes when she first arrived for being too pouty, miserable and over-dressed.
Let's hope her American fans enjoy reading more than Posh who admitted to never having read a book back in 2005.
